SchedulerPolicy 클래스

SchedulerPolicy 클래스에는 스케줄러 인스턴스의 동작을 제어하는 각 정책 요소에 대해 하나씩 키/값 쌍이 포함되어 있습니다.

class SchedulerPolicy;

멤버

Public 생성자

Name

설명

SchedulerPolicy::SchedulerPolicy 생성자

오버로드되는 이 메서드는 새 스케줄러 정책을 생성하고 동시성 런타임 및 리소스 관리자가 지원하는 정책 키의 값으로 채웁니다.

SchedulerPolicy:: ~ SchedulerPolicy 소멸자

스케줄러 정책을 소멸시킵니다.

Public 메서드

Name

설명

SchedulerPolicy::GetPolicyValue 메서드

_Key 매개 변수로 제공된 정책 키 값을 검색합니다.

SchedulerPolicy::SetConcurrencyLimits 메서드

SchedulerPolicy 개체에서 MinConcurrencyMaxConcurrency 정책을 동시에 설정합니다.

SchedulerPolicy::SetPolicyValue 메서드

_Key 매개 변수로 제공된 정책 키 값을 검색하고 오래된 값을 반환합니다.

Public 연산자

Name

설명

SchedulerPolicy::operator = 연산자

다른 스케줄러를 정책의 스케줄러 정책을 할당합니다.

설명

SchedulerPolicy 클래스를 통해 제어할 수 있는 정책에 대한 자세한 내용은 PolicyElementKey 열거형를 참조하십시오.

상속 계층 구조

SchedulerPolicy

요구 사항

헤더: concrt.h

네임스페이스: 동시성

참고 항목

참조

동시성 네임스페이스

PolicyElementKey 열거형

CurrentScheduler 클래스

Scheduler 클래스

개념

작업 스케줄러(동시성 런타임)